Conclusions & what have we learned
• COP Coefficient Of Performance• COP = (The change in the heat level of an area) / (The
energy consumed) • Heat-Pumps are expected to have GOP values of 3-4 as
opposed to a COP of 1 for a conventional electrical resistance.
• In general heat-pump are meeting the specs 85-95%• Correct installation is key – we did see a few system that was
not pressurized correctly.• Common sense temperature set points and use • Heat-Pump technology has improved the last 5 years • Still makes sense –even with the low oil/gas prices

Monitoring Configuration – GSHP
• Ground Source Thermal Energy Meter (BTU)• Flow, Supply & Return Temperature,
Energy, & Power
• Electrical Consumption Meter• Voltage, Current, Power, & Energy• Back-up Resistance Heat

Installations - What Experience Has Taught Us
• Online survey to gather basic info• Site visits are helpful:
• Locations of equipment• Pipe material and dimensions• Network access• Can we install monitoring equipment?• Participant concerns• Ability to isolate the heat pump, in case other
systems are installed

Network Access
• Ethernet is the most reliable• Possible to run Ethernet cable?
• Location of router/modem in relation to monitoring equipment
• Wifi available near monitoring equipment?• Wifi dongles• Does the building owner change passwords
often?
